Pet First Aid Class
On December 8th the Grand Strand Humane Society will be hosting a Pet First Aid Class. It will be run by the Coastal South Carolina Red Cross. Pet First Aid kits will be on sale for $13.00.
Sweetie Pie Beauty Pageant
We are presently interviewing businessmen in our community who would good-naturedly consider participating in our 5th Annual Sweetie Pie Beauty Pageant Event scheduled for Thursday, April 17, 2008. Kick-off is in January so final selections will be made soon. If you or a gentleman you know would be interested please contact Gail Alexander at 445-2909 or gjalexander@sc.rr.com. The participant would need to dress as a woman providing their own outfits, wigs, etc. as well as commit to raising $3000 or more in sponsorship funds. This hilarious event is a crowd pleaser and sells out 4-6 weeks before the event every year! Past contestants have included Doctors, Bankers, Attorneys, Solicitor, Realtors, Chiropractors, Restaurant Owners, CEO's of large corporations, etc.! Please contact soon for more details.
